@catherinecronin explains the foundations of Open Education to @pamelaaobrien and @topgold with shownotes at http://insideview.ie/2018/12/congversation-1809.html

00:52 The five word search phrase leading people to the work of @catherinecronin.

01:50 The best known item related to Catherine Cronin’s work.

03:20 To “flow across lovely online spaces” …

03:40 Catherine Cronin’s world class idea of 2018 revolves around open practices and what they mean for individuals.

06:20 Concepts of critical advocacy as presented at the OER Conference.

07:00 How Plan S and open access affect researchers.

09:20 Could you describe the most vibrant community of practice in your professional or personal life?

10:10 The iCollab Community of Practice

12:30 We often dive deeply into special work when we seclude ourselves in third spaces. Catherine Cronin shares details about her own third space.

14:50 The critical importance of face-to-face connections.

16:20 Creative Commons and Congversations.

17:40 What is the most important digital literacy for a third level educator?

20:30 Mike Caulfield and The Four Moves of Digital Literacy

21:00 Kinzen and user-validated recommendations

21:40 Coding and Computational Thinking

22:30 Catherine Cronin recommends How Democracies Die, An Urgency of Teachers, and Conceptualising The Digital University

22:50 Hashtags frequented by @CatherineCronin who blogs at http://catherinecronin.net: #unboundeq #oep
